Transaction 58495a3ac287810b7f4ff5f517d79c39db0ad5eb43f1525dc845d12581a30725
3 Input
2 Outputs
- 58495a3ac287810b7f4ff5f517d79c39db0ad5eb43f1525dc845d12581a30725:0
- 58495a3ac287810b7f4ff5f517d79c39db0ad5eb43f1525dc845d12581a30725:1
value 80000
address 2MzoJAwLwutEX8e45WLcz8UYcEcYXBfwGHY
value 87230
address mpd8wL8fY83uWX6pcmQx1SgVrHjezLmU6W